The penultimate night of the 2017 Betway Premier League round robin phase comes from the Steel City as Sheffield hosts four tungsten tussles.
Beginning the evening are the already-qualified Peter Wright and the doomed Adrian Lewis. In the weekend's Players Championship events, Clownman hit a 9 darter against Michael Smith on Sunday but won neither event. Wright secured his first trip to the O2 last time out in the PL, and a defeat of the Fat Man is needed to challenge for the top spot. Lewis managed to throw away all his playoff hopes with two disastrous defeats last week - the latter an Autism Express whitewash - and a failure to win will yet again eliminate him..
Raymond van Barneveld then plays Dave Chisnall with both men still in contention to make it to London. Barney hasn't picked up any points since the opening week of the playoff phase, while Chizzy has surprisingly not lost since March. Based on form, dim Dave (who was at one stage six points behind RVB) is surely going to overtake him; however, a Dutch victory eliminates the St. Helens simpleton.
The possible third man to be confirmed for the O2 follows in an inconsistency derby between Gary Anderson against James Wade. Gando battered Barney last week and claimed PC9 on Sunday, but he hasn't put consecutive victories together since March, and to secure his London date a win is needed, although a draw may be enough. For Wadey, defeating Snackpot last week kept his playoff chances alive but with no back-to-back victories all season, this may be a match too far.
Closing the evening is a clash between the current GOAT and the former GOAT in Michael van Gerwen and Phil Taylor. MVG won Saturday's PC with a 9 darter in the final, and claimed 3 points in his PL double-header: two more tonight and he tops the table yet again. Pheel was humbled by Wright last week and hopefully it happens again, though a Taylor win could confirm the O2 four a week early.
Coverage starts from 7:00pm UK time on Sky Sports 2.

And that disastrous Taylor interview ends a night that, like the week before Judgement Night, renders the final week largely irrelevant.
Adrian Lewis's PL campaign ended in yet another self-inflicted shambles with a thumping by an average Peter Wright. Despite coming back from 2-0 down to tie it up, Snackpot won no further legs, missing one dart at both D14 and D7 and then not having another dart at a double. Once again, Lewis is embarrassing himself by playing so badly when he can play so much better.
Dave Chisnall has an outside chance at making it to the O2 after edging out Raymond van Barneveld in a last leg decider. Eventually winning with a 109 average, Chizzy's highlight was a huge 142 at 2-2 with RVB on a 16 finish to go 3-2 ahead. Barney got it back to 4-4 and eventually 5-6 but didn't even get down to a finish in the last leg as he also exited the tournament.
Gary Anderson secured his spot at the O2 with an incredibly scrappy win over James Wade. The World #2 averaged under 80 in the early stages of the fixture and missed a total of 21 doubles but even his eventual 94 match average proved too much for the Machine, who missed 14 attempts of his own at a finish. The bipolar one never really challenged at any point in the season and this loss confirmed his PL exit.
Phil Taylor sprung a surprise on Michael van Gerwen to leave the top of the table still undecided and gift the Autism Express only his second TV defeat since the CL. MVG went 2-1 up after losing throw in the opener but 2 missed darts at D8 saw Taylor go 3-2 up and only drop one more leg. The Prowler's 50% finishing rate, including a smart double double 96 and a killer 90, proved too much even for a 103 averaging MVG and all but closed off the top 4.
The Granite City of Aberdeen hosts the final league night of this year's PL, with these fixtures:
>Dave Chisnall v James Wade
>Phil Taylor v Adrian Lewis
>Peter Wright v Raymond van Barneveld
>Michael van Gerwen v Gary Anderson
